Shantipath: redefining its identity as a green corridor- Major Project Part 1

Student name: Ms Mehak Arora
Guide: Prof. Shaleen Singhal
Year of completion: 2019
Host Organisation: New Delhi Municipal Council (NDMC)
Supervisor (Host Organisation): Er. HP Singh
Abstract:

Shantipath is the main axis of Chanakyapuri, New Delhi. it is a monumental road in itself with the national police memorial on one end while the other end connects the ring road. It is surrounded by various embassies like Russia, Netherlands on either side of the road with 40m green lawns which act as buffer, unshaded , just spread over the entire length of the road, thus, denoting placelessness. Thus, a prominent identity of the street is somewhat missing. Therefore, creating an identity for Shantipath through the green approach was found to be an ideal sustainable solution. Simultaneously, Shantipath being developed as a greenway could form a part of the overall urban green infrastructure network of NDMC on a macro level.

Keywords: Identity creation, urban greens, greenways, urban green infrastructure network, green corridors, linear green spaces, streets, Shantipath.
